The City Council acted last night to amend the by-laws of the Museum to reduce the number of members on the Historic Resources Board (which is, more or less, the Museum board) and to implement terms for the members.  Previously, the members served as long as they felt like it and there were 15 people on that board.  Now, this doesn’t mean that you can’t be reappointed for as many terms as you like but it does make it easier to take folks off the board who are no longer attending.  15 people is too many for a board like that too.

During the course of that discussion it also came to light that even with the “normalizing” of the numbers on the board that we’re 2 members short.  So, we need 2 people for Historic Resources.  I need 2 volunteers to serve.  In keeping with my tradition of public service, I’ll even provide a link to the application…;)
